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Principles of Metal Finishing - Generally, the polishing of metal is wanted for aesthetics and for clean-room application. It really is among the most prominent processes simply because of its use in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, as an example, automobile parts, cookware or motorbike parts. Also, plenty of clean-rooms desire a lustrous finish so as to lower the perviousness of the components which might cause particles to build up and contaminate. A superb illustration of this use might be in vacuum chambers. There are certainly a lot of strategies to finish metals, and we will take a look at the various procedures involved. Metal can be polished manually, with special bu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A particular buffing compound or paste is normally used, which might incorporate ch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, rather high viscidness, and hardness is amongst the time-consuming. In contrast, items fabricated from non-ferrous metal are usually more receptive to buffing, as they need the lower amount of operations.
Whenever a superior processing quality is not really needed, increased pad speeds can be utilized. A lower pad speed is used any time a superior mirror finish is essential. Finishing buffs covered in compound are very much affected by specific forces on the finish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be elevated within certain boundaries, though further overreaching the ideal measure of load not merely cuts down the quality level of treatment, but in addition worsens performance, might cause wear on the part, plus there is furthermore an evident heating up of the work-pieces, being a result of friction. When polishing thinner pieces, it is increased heat (and a relating pliability of the metal) which can cause components to flex, warp or bend. As a rule, it needs a trained polisher to take into account each one of these variables to equally avert damage to the piece and to perform the work correctly. To be able to substantially boost the quality of the resultant surface area, the buffing action really needs to be implemented with a lesser amount of aggression and not as much force in an effort to consequently complete a surface area devoid of scratches or fine lines resulting from the buffing procedure, thereby ar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
